Embodiment 1

[0042] A lightweight brick made from papermaking sludge, comprising the following raw materials in parts by weight: 50 parts of papermaking sludge, 30 parts of construction waste, 40 parts of potassium feldspar powder, 10 parts of fly ash, and 40 parts of cement.

[0043] The construction waste was taken from a construction site in Dongguan, mainly consisting of 5 parts of bricks, 5 parts of soil and 20 parts of concrete blocks.

[0044] Papermaking sludge was taken from a paper mill in Dongguan.

[0045] The particle size of potassium feldspar powder is below 100 mesh.

[0046] Fly ash is desulfurized fly ash.

[0047] The cement is ordinary Portland cement.

[0048] A kind of manufacture method of the lightweight brick that utilizes papermaking sludge to manufacture, it comprises the following steps:

Abstract

The invention belongs to the technical field of lightweight bricks and in particular relates to a lightweight brick manufactured by utilizing paper mill sludge and a manufacturing method thereof. The lightweight brick is manufactured from the following raw materials in parts by weight: 50-60 parts of paper mill sludge, 30-50 parts of construction wastes, 40-60 parts of potassium feldspar powder, 10-40 parts of fly ash and 40-60 parts of cement. The adopted paper mill sludge can be used directly without dehydration and drying, therefore the energy is saved, the cost is low and the production efficiency is high; the manufactured lightweight brick has low shrinkage, low volume weight, high compression strength and good thermal insulation property; the compression strength is as high as 60-120MPa; the lightweight brick has better physical and mechanical properties than the common natural stones; and plenty of construction wastes, paper mill sludge and fly ash are used, therefore the manufactured product has low cost and high economic benefit, and the method not only can be used for turning wastes into wealth, but also is beneficial to reduction of environmental pollution and has obvious economic and social benefits.

Description

technical field [0001] The invention belongs to the technical field of lightweight bricks, in particular to a lightweight brick made from papermaking sludge and a manufacturing method thereof. Background technique [0002] Most of the bricks used in the construction industry are made of clay and other auxiliary materials evenly mixed and then fired through a briquetting machine. This brick is relatively heavy when building a wall, and it is laborious to build a wall. At the same time, the wall made of this brick is soundproof, The heat preservation and shockproof effects are poor, and the shockproof performance is low. At the same time, because a large amount of clay is needed to make raw materials, natural resources and ecological balance are destroyed. [0003] With the development of science and technology, some new furnace ashes and ceramsite bricks have appeared.
